I've got pretty much identical Recaro's for mine just figuring out how to fit them to my subframes low enougth into the polo .

How were you plannin gon doing it as the runners are slightly wider than a polo's floorpan (channels for the vw runners) so you cant just bolt them through the floor and i want them sitting low . The Subframes i had on the Merc seats mean they sit quite high ..

  • Author

i've not even looked into it tbh, i was just gonna get the angle grinder and welder out tomorrow and see what happens. even if i have to weld some box section to the chassis and bolt them to that as the runners are still on these seats. or chop up some polo seat runners so they sit lower and have some thing to bolt the seats on to.

if i get them in ok i'll let you know how i did it mate :thumbsup:

When I fitted my Recaro's last week, I got some scrap bits of metal and tacked them onto the polo seat runners so they would stay in the same place. Then cut them off the seats and welded them onto some box section which was welded to the bases of the Recaro's. Can get them pretty low aswell then.
